Day 20: Going through Hard Times

Praise
God is Faithful! Read Deuteronomy 7:9, Psalm 36:5, Psalm 57:7-11, Psalm 92:1-2, Lamentations 3:22-23, 1 Corinthians 1:9 and 1 Thessalonians 5:23-24.


Confession
This is a time to examine your heart before God.  Ask Him to reveal anything that stands in the way and confess it.


Thanksgiving
Take this time to thank God for answered prayer or for what He is doing in your life, your husband's life, your marriage, your family.


Intercession
Today, we will pray that husband's would be strengthened as he Goes Through Hard Times, through Scripture verses, just insert your husband's name into the blank spaces.


Psalm 57:1-3
Father, I pray and ask that You would be merciful and gracious to _______. May his soul take refuge and find shelter and confidence in You, yes, I pray that _________ will take refuge in the shadow of Your wings until the calamities and destructive storms pass.  I pray that _____ would turn to You in his storm and cry out to the Most High who promises to perform on ___________'s behalf and will reward him (by bringing to pass Your purposes for him) through this trial.  I ask dear God that You would send forth Your mercy and loving-kindness and I ask that Your truth and Your faithfulness would surround ________ at this time.


2 Corinthians 4:8-9,14
Lord, when __________ feels hedged in (pressed) on every side (troubled and oppressed in every way), he will not be cramped or crushed.  He may suffer embarrassments and may be perplexed and unable to find a way out of this, but You promise not to drive him to despair.  He may be pursued (persecuted and hard driven), but not deserted (to stand alone).  He may at times be struck down to the ground, but never struck out or destroyed.  May ______ be assured that as You raised up our Lord Jesus, _______ too will be raised up and will be brought into Your presence.  I pray _______ would know he is not alone and that You will carry him through the hard times.


Psalm 84:5-6
Father I pray that ______ would realize and know that blessed (happy, fortunate, to be envied) is the man whose strength is in the Lord, in whose heart is close to You.  I pray for ______ that he would pass through the Valley of Weeping, and that You will make for _______ a place of springs for for his soul, pools of filled blessings for him.  I ask that You would enable _________ to go from strength to strength (increasing in victorious power) as he appears before You, in Jesus mighty name I pray, Amen.
